setTimeout() 은 지정된 시간이 지난뒤 1회 실행되는 함수입니다. setInterval() 은 1회만 호출하려면 특정 조건을 만들어줘서 clearInterval()을 통해 멈춰주어야 하기 때문에 특정시간이 지난 후에 1회 사용하려는 목적이라면 setInterval() 보다는 setTimeout() 을 사용하는걸 권합니다. setInterval(), clearInterval()의 예제와 설명은 아래링크를 통해 확인해주세요. [[JQUERY]자바스크립트] - jQuery 048. 반복 타이머 setInterval() ,clearInterval() jQuery 048. 반복 타이머 setInterval() ,clearInterval() setInterval() 은 설정된 시간마다 반복되는 함수입니다...
이번에는 setInterval() ,clearInterval()을 활용해 타이머를 만들어 볼까 합니다. 먼저, setInterval()과 clearInterval()에 대한 사용법이라던지, 설명 및 예제는 아래 링크에 있습니다. [[JQUERY]자바스크립트] - jQuery 048. 반복 타이머 setInterval() ,clearInterval() jQuery 048. 반복 타이머 setInterval() ,clearInterval() setInterval() 은 설정된 시간마다 반복되는 함수입니다. 먼저 사용법을 보면, #code 01_01 setInterval(실행 함수 ,밀리초); setInterval(function(){ console.log("1초 마다 실행됩니다."); }, 1000); se..
setInterval() 은 설정된 시간마다 반복되는 함수입니다. 먼저 사용법을 보면, #code 01_01 setInterval(실행 함수 ,밀리초); setInterval(function(){ console.log("1초 마다 실행됩니다."); }, 1000); setInterval()은 매개변수로 '실행될 함수'와 '시간'을 받습니다. 이때 시간은 밀리초로 설정해줍니다. 1000 밀리초는 1초, 60000 밀리초는 1분 입니다. #code 01_02 var 함수명 = setInterval(실행 함수 ,밀리초); var timer = setInterval(function(){ console.log("5초 마다 실행됩니다."); }, 5000); setInterval()을 위와 같이 변수에 담을 수 있..
콜백함수는 함수내부의 처리 결과 값을 리턴하는데 주로 사용됩니다. 함수에서 사용되는 return문이 하는 기능을 용도에 맞게 바꾸는? 기능이라고 보시면 됩니다. 먼주 콜백함수의 기본적인 구조입니다. #code 1-1 //콜백 함수 구조. function 함수이름(){ ... 함수 구현 ... 함수 결과처리 } 함수의 구조는 #code 1-1 같이 생성합니다. 콜백함수는 위 구조에서도 '함수 결과처리' 부분에서 기능을 하게됩니다. 콜백함수를 이해하기 위해서는 return 의 기본적인 기능부터 이해해야 합니다. #code 1-2 //return 함수 function fnAdd(num1 ,num2){ //함수 구현 var result = num1 + num2; //함수 처리 return result; } al..
변수나 함수를 선언하는 방식에 대해서 알아보고자 합니다. 먼저 '리터럴' 방식부터 보면, (참고 하고있는 책에서는 '리터럴'이 직역하면 '원시' 라는 뜻이라네요.) #code 1-1 var num = 10; var str = "string"; var isEmpty = true; var aryNum = [1,2,3]; 위 방식이 '리터럴' 방식입니다. var num을 보면, 바로 숫자 10을 대입해서 선언했습니다. 문자열 또한 바로 문자열을 ""을 붙여서 선언하고, boolean 형 변수인 isEmpty 에도 바로 true 를 대입 했습니다. list 형식인 aryNum 에도 숫자 리스트를 []으로 감싸서 선언했습니다. 변수에 바로 대입하는 방식을 '리터럴' 방식이라고 합니다. #code 1-2 var n..
jqeury 함수기능에 대해 알아보겠습니다. 먼저 일반적인 함수의 구조입니다. #code 1-1 function() 함수이름(){ 호출시 실행구문 ....; } 위와같은 구조로 실행됩니다. 예제와 사용법을 보겠습니다. #code 1-2 $(function(){ fnCall(); }) function() fnCall(){ console.log("fnCall() 실행됨!"); } 먼저 함수이름 : fnCall() 함수를 만들고 기본 function()에서 호출했습니다. 호출 뒤 브라우져의 콘솔을 확인하면 fnCall()함수가 정상적으로 실행이된걸 확인 할 수있습니다. 다음으로, 매개변수가 있는 함수입니다. 함수의 ( )안에 매개 변수를 넘겨 줄 수 있습니다. 매개변수가 있는 함수의 구조는 아래와 같습니다. ..
아래는 예제입니다.1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950 Title $(function(){ // jquery 시작 /* 반복문 while() */ //#exBtn 클릭이벤트 $("#exBtn").click(function(){ //input 변수 var input = null; //반복시작 while(input!=5){ //prompt() 로 숫자 5를 받으면 멈춤. input = prompt("10-5 는 ???"); } }); }); #exBtn{ background-color: white; color: #3db39e; border:3px solid #3db39e; /* Gr..
아래는 예제입니다.12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152 Title $(function(){ // jquery 시작 /* 난수(랜덤한 숫자) 만들기 Math.random() */ //#buttionP 클릭이벤트 $("#buttonP").click(function(){ //Math.random var ranNum = Math.random(); $("#ranNaum").text(ranNum); //Math.random * 10 var test01 = ranNum*10; $("#test01").text(test01); //Math.floor(Math.random * 10) var..
아래는 예제입니다. 12345678910111213141516171819202122232425262728293031323334353637383940414243444546474849505152535455 Title $(function(){ // jquery 시작 /* 소수점 올림, 버림(절사), 반올림 */ //#buttionP 클릭이벤트 $("#buttonP").click(function(){ //test 숫자 var num = 0; //소수점 올림 num = 9.1; var ceil = Math.ceil(num); $("#ceil").text(ceil); //소수점 절사 num = 9.9 var floor = Math.floor(num); $("#floor").text(floor); //소숫점 반올림 ..
- Total
- Today
- Yesterday
- jquery 타이머
- 테라M 자동
- 오토핫키 비활성
- 자바스크립트 if
- 스크립트 타이머
- 스크립트 for()
- 오토핫키 비활성 이미지 클릭
- 오토핫키 이미지 서치
- 테라 매크로
- 테라M 녹스 자동
- jquery 구구단
- jquery if()
- 스크립트 반올림
- 스크립트 for
- 테라M 녹스
- jquery list
- jquery function
- 테라M 던전 매크로
- 테라m
- 스크립트 반복문
- jquery for
- 오토핫키 비활성 매크로
- 테라M 오토핫키
- jquery 형변환
- jquery if
- 자바스크립트 형변환
- 테라M 매크로
- jquery 반올림
- 이미지 서치
- jquery for()
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|